Are you interested in working with international students and play a key role in their preparation for University? At Study Group, our students travel from 142 different countries to study on our Higher Education preparatory courses. The students are miles from their family and will be faced with a new culture, lifestyle, and learning environment. We strive to create a better world through education and value passionate Tutors that share the same passion.

This is an exciting job opportunity where you'll join the EAP team at our University of Surrey International Study Centre to teach on the final term of our programme. Starting from early June, you'll be teaching 12-18 hours per week, with an end date in September. It's a really exciting time as the centre is continuing to grow, meaning there is a strong potential for the right candidate to continue on a more permanent basis in the new academic year.

You'll be joining a team of 8 EAP Tutors that are friendly and supportive and have a variety of different teaching experience. There will be training and support available including induction, weekly meetings, webinars, and different workgroups to join in order to help you refine your teaching skills and methods.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
In this job, you'll deliver our EAP module provision, teaching groups across our International Foundation Year (Level 3) and our Pre-Masters (Level 6) programmes.  Our class sizes are on average between 10-15 students, giving you the opportunity to be innovative whilst providing an engaging learning experience. You'll have the opportunity to contribute to the development of materials and formative assessment, across both our undergraduate and pre-masters students.

EXPERIENCE AND QUALIFICATIONS
- You will be a student centred Tutor, with experience teaching EAP in a higher education environment either abroad or in the UK.

- A DELTA or Masters in Applied Linguistics, TESOL, or equivalent is essential

- If you have taught on pre-sessional EAP programmes this would be advantageous.

- You'll be proficient in the use of learning technologies.
